Tiger Woods says he is feeling a “lot stronger” than he did at last month’s Masters as he prepares to play in this week’s US PGA Championship in Oklahoma.
Woods played nine holes on Sunday at Southern Hills, where he won his fourth US PGA title in 2007.
The 15-time major winner is still recuperating from leg and foot injuries suffered in a car crash last February.
The former world number one made the cut at the Masters in April, just 14 months after his single car accident in Los Angeles left him unable to walk for three months after needing multiple operations on his injuries.
